Unable to use a JOIN in SQL stmt for db_record_check in WR
I'm attempting to use a JOIN in a SQL statement for a db_record_check. WR blocks the use of a JOIN. Using db_connect, db_execute_query and db_get_field_value seems cumbersome. Any ideas on a clean db check execution?
Ultimately, I would like to take user input (1234). Assign it to a variable(CLIENT_NUM = 1234). Use the variable in the AUT. Then use that variable to validate the database (db_record_check = CLIENT_NUM). Ideas? THANKS. |
